In the MVD DID try adding incoming called-number . _____ From: ccie_voice-boun...@onlinestudylist.com [mailto:ccie_voice-boun...@onlinestudylist.com] On Behalf Of Kalyan iyer Sent: Sunday, April 24, 2011 7:20 PM To: ccie_voice@onlinestudylist.com Subject: [OSL | CCIE_Voice] MVA on a H323 GW Hi guys, I am trying to configure MVA on a H323 GW, when I dial the MVA number from the PSTN mobile number, it prompts me for the pin, accepts the pin and gives the option to enter a number to dial, after I input the number ( even a 4 digit extension say 5002) , it gives me the message "Your call cannot be completed as dialed , please check .........". Here are my configs, 1)On service parameter - MVA is set to true, MVA number is set to 1100, caller-id set to partial-match of 10 digits ( my remote destination number is +16178632683) and I am getting caller-id of 6178632683. 2) MVA GW is BR1 which is configured as a H323 GW. Inbound Significant digits for BR1 is set to "All" Inbound CSS for BR1 GW is css-us-ld which contains pt-internal, pt-us-local, pt-us-ld. MVA number is 1100 in the pt-internal. 3) Phone # is 1002 that is set up with RDP - BR1Phone which has css = css-us-ld and rerouting css also set to css-us-ld. owner-id set on the phone device and RDP to BR1phone2. 4) BR1 GW has the application and service command copied from the cucm help. BR1 GW also has the pots dial-peer for destination-pattern pointing to this service. BR1 GW has the voip dial-peer pointing to the subscriber only. This gateway has the callmanager group which is subscriber only. BR1 GW also has the pots dial-peer to dial 7 and 11 digit numbers ( matching what comes the route pattern on the cucm) Am I missing anything in the configuration? I tried doing a debug voip dialpeer, I see the call hitting the 1100 pots dial-peer invoking the MVA and 1000 voip dial-peer going to the cucm. After that I don't get any information on the debugs. I also tried the debug call application vxml, I see the IVR doing the placecall.do to the number I input but get an error message, transfer failed to a null destination number... Thanks Kalyan
